HUNTINGTON, Va. — Bob & Edith’s Diner recently opened its second 24-hour location in Fairfax County and its fourth in Northern Virginia.
The diner — with its 12 booths, nine tables and 10 counter stools — seats about 84 people in the Huntington Station location at 5918 North Kings Highway.
Within that strip center, Bob & Edith’s takes the spot that used to be home to an auto parts store.
The diner sports a traditional 1950s look with blue and white tile and blue tables with blue and white chairs.
Bob & Edith’s opened its newest location within walking distance of the Huntington Metro on Tuesday, Aug. 1 and has been in the making since last fall.
Unlike the other Bob & Edth’s locations in Springfield and Arlington, the music isn’t blaring when you walk in, but the menu is the same.
There’s no question people are interested in the place. Over the weekend, crowds packed the diner and lines extended out the door.
